Understanding CRO

CRO is the process of improving the percentage of visitors who take a desired action on your website. This action could be making a purchase, signing up for a newsletter, or filling out a contact form. By focusing on CRO, businesses can increase their conversion rates, leading to higher revenue and growth.

At its core, CRO is about understanding your audience and their needs. It involves analyzing user behavior, identifying pain points, and implementing changes to improve the user experience. By doing so, you can create a more engaging and effective website that converts visitors into customers.

Key Components of CRO

Effective CRO involves several key components:

  • Website Analysis: Begin by analyzing your website’s performance, identifying areas for improvement, and setting clear goals.

  • User Research: Conduct user research to understand your audience’s needs, preferences, and pain points.

  • A/B Testing: Implement A/B testing to compare different versions of your website and determine which one performs better.

  • Conversion Rate Optimization: Continuously optimize your website based on data-driven insights to improve conversion rates.
